About This School

Belleville East Elementary is a public elementary in Belleville, Kansas, serving 273 students in grades PK-5. Academic results show that students demonstrate 37% proficiency in ELA and 32% proficiency in math. The school maintains a student-teacher ratio of 11:1 with 23 teachers on staff, while the average teacher salary is $55,902. Support services include a counselor-to-student ratio of 182:1. Students at the school are 52% male and 48% female. The demographic makeup is 92% White, 5% Hispanic, and 2% Two or More Races.
